No commitment

Despite our requests, no Indian company has so far made commitments to ensure sure that their palm oil and other supply chain components are not linked to deforestation,said Nandikesh Sivalingam, Greenpeace Forest Campaigner.

This poses a severe risk to their brands. Greenpeace is urging Indian companies using palm oil, such as ITC, Britannia, and Parle, to show true leadership, and demonstrate that their sustainability commitments are not empty promises,he said.
